Mincher, Gehr snare honors
Southern League President Don Mincher and Carol Gehr, Director of Business Operations for the Hagerstown Suns, have been named by Minor League Baseball as this year’s recipients of the Warren Giles and the Rawlings Woman Executive of the Year Awards, respectively. Pensacola / Pensacola Pelicans / 2010
Plans for a new ballpark for the Pensacola Pelicans.Opening: 2010 Capacity: 3,500 fixed seats Number of Suites: To be determined Owner: City of Pensacola Architect: HKS Ballpark Cost: $70 million (total project cost) Location: Downtown Pensacola waterfront

Tiger Stadium advocates meet initial funding deadline, are hopeful about raising full amount
On Friday the Old Tiger Stadium Conservancy group reached a huge deadline by raising $219,000 toward the renovation of Tiger Stadium.
